I am new to the site and have been having vaginal soreness etc for a couple of years. I have tried prescribed gel, ovestin and vagirux but I believe these have given me thrush. Speaking to the nurse she recommended estraderm 50 together with intrarosa. I didn't think the estraderm was doing anything but the intrarosa really suited me and I have been on these for about 8 months.
However intrarosa is unavailable at the moment and the alternative is ovestin!!
Has anybody else had trouble getting intrarosa?
